Usually it's corrosion and bad grounds that give you fits. Clean the connector plug and wire brush any ground connections.
Get yourself a test light / continuity meter and start poking at the lamp receptacles.
Failing that, sometimes you can get ready made harnesses and just rip out the old and put in the new.

My Harbor Freight trailer gave me a rough time too. It's almost certainly the ground. If it's one of their folding ones try to improve the ground at the rear lights by filing or sanding around the holes that the light brackets bolt onto. If none of the lights work at all its probably a ground. Check the trailer by plugging it into a known good tow vehicle or check the car by plugging in a known good trailer. That will cut the possibilities in half, because it could be either the car or the trailer if everything is new. Then check every light ( ie turn, park and stop).
